Goldie Hawn is an American actress, producer, and singer. She rose to fame in the late 1960s on the NBC sketch comedy program "Rowan & Martin's Laugh-In" before establishing herself as a Hollywood star with roles in films like "Cactus Flower," "Private Benjamin," and "Overboard."
Goldie Jeanne Hawn was born on November 21, 1945, in Washington, D.C. She was raised in Takoma Park, Maryland, and showed an early interest in the performing arts. She began dancing at a young age and later studied drama at American University before pursuing a career in entertainment.
Goldie Hawn has been in a long-term relationship with actor Kurt Russell since 1983. She has three children: actors Oliver Hudson and Kate Hudson from her previous marriage to Bill Hudson, and Wyatt Russell with Kurt. Known for her philanthropy, Hawn founded The Hawn Foundation to help children develop emotional intelligence.
Hawn's professional career spans over five decades, including notable roles in films such as "Shampoo," "Death Becomes Her," and "The First Wives Club." She won an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ress for her performance in "Cactus Flower." Hawn has also ventured into production and direction, making significant contributions to the film industry.
Goldie Hawn's notable achievements include winning an Academy Award and a Golden Globe for her role in "Cactus Flower." She also received a Golden Globe nomination for "Private Benjamin" and has been honored with various lifetime achievement awards for her contributions to the entertainment industry.
